Sheffield Hallam University operates with two main campuses: the City Campus and the Collegiate Campus. These campuses offer students a modern and functional university life, with both excellent academic facilities and physical infrastructure.
The City Campus is located in Sheffield city centre, directly opposite the main train station. This campus is home to departments particularly focused on business, computer science, engineering, law, media and arts. Adsetts is located within it. The Learning Centre, with its 24-hour library, offers students a wealth of academic resources and study spaces. Also located on campus, the Cantor Building is equipped with state-of-the-art computer labs, digital media workshops, and engineering simulation centers. The Sheffield Institute of Arts, specifically designed for art and design students, provides a creative learning environment with studio spaces and exhibition halls. Its central location also provides students with easy access to social and cultural opportunities.
The Collegiate Campus is located south of the city center on Ecclesall Road, surrounded by green spaces. This campus focuses primarily on fields such as health sciences, sports sciences, psychology, and social services. The Robert Winston Building, in particular, is notable for its modern health simulation laboratories and clinical training centers. The Hallam Active Gym and various sports facilities within the campus are designed to support students' physical development. The campus also boasts a library offering quiet study areas and access to digital resources.
Both campuses are equipped with comprehensive facilities including high-speed Wi-Fi, accessibility for people with disabilities, student support centers, cafeterias, and recreation areas. Sheffield Hallam University's physical infrastructure is designed to be modern, accessible, and versatile, contributing not only to students' academic success but also to their social and personal development. Security is provided 24/7 on both campuses, aiming to create a peaceful learning environment for students.
Getting between the two campuses is quite easy; it takes about 25-30 minutes on foot, and alternatives such as public transport and bicycles are also actively used. The university also offers solutions to facilitate easy transportation between campuses in order to support student life.

Sheffield has a more affordable cost of living compared to other major cities in the United Kingdom. The average monthly cost of living for students ranges from £800 to £1,100. The university has numerous student residences offering modern, safe, and student-friendly services. Students can also benefit from the city's cultural and social fabric, experiencing a rich university life.
Sheffield Hallam University offers international students over 30 different student accommodation options. All halls of residence are located in the city centre or within walking distance of campus. Rooms are typically single and have shared kitchens.

Sheffield Hallam University offers its students opportunities for development outside of campus as well. With over 80 student societies and clubs, many activities are organized to suit students' interests. "Team Hallam," active in sports, represents the university in national and regional sports leagues. Furthermore, social areas such as art, music, media, volunteering, and cultural events are actively supported.
The university embraces a vision of a sustainable campus and, in line with this, implements numerous projects ranging from environmentally friendly energy use to waste management. Through the Green Impact program, students and staff are encouraged to live sustainably, and strategies to reduce the carbon footprint within the campus are implemented.
Sheffield Hallam University has a strong Careers and Employment Services unit to help its graduates make a successful transition into the workforce. This unit supports students in many areas, including resume writing, interview training, and job and internship placement assistance. 93% of its graduates find employment or move on to further education such as postgraduate/doctoral studies within six months of graduation.

The length of your stay depends on the length of your study program.
– If your program lasts 6 months or less, about 1 week.
– If your program lasts longer than 6 months, up to 1 month.
You can enter the United Kingdom in advance.
You will also need to pay a "Healthcare Fee" as part of your visa application. The amount you will pay depends on the duration of your visa.
– The UK government allows international students studying on a student visa to work. You can work while studying.
– You are entitled to work part-time for 20 hours per week during your undergraduate or postgraduate studies, and full-time during holidays.
